Inter Miami’s Impactful Victory
Inter Miami secured a 2-1 victory over DC United in the 2026 MLS season, a result that significantly impacts the MLS standings. This match not only showcased the team’s resilience but also marked a milestone for Lionel Messi, who scored his 899th career goal during the game.
Rodrigo De Paul opened the scoring for Inter Miami, setting the tone for the match. The team’s performance demonstrated their ability to impose their style and dominate possession, a strategy that has been effective under head coach Javier Mascherano.
Messi, who is currently the highest-paid player in MLS with a base salary of $12 million and guaranteed compensation of $20.45 million, continues to be a pivotal figure for Inter Miami. His contract includes a percentage ownership in the club, which is expected to activate upon his retirement.
Despite the victory, Inter Miami faced challenges with player injuries. Luis Suarez was benched due to a lower-leg injury, and Sergio Reguilon has been limited to just one appearance this season due to a knee sprain. These absences could affect the team’s performance in upcoming matches.
In their previous match, Inter Miami defeated Orlando City 4-2, showcasing their offensive capabilities. As the team prepares for their next challenges, they are set to visit Nashville SC for the Concacaf Champions Cup and will face Charlotte FC in MLS play next Saturday.
Forbes recently valued Inter Miami at $1.35 billion, a significant increase from the $585 million valuation in 2023 before Messi’s signing. This financial growth reflects the impact of high-profile players on the club’s marketability and overall value.
Jorge Mas, co-owner of Inter Miami, acknowledged the financial implications of signing top players like Messi, stating, “I pay Messi — worth every penny — but it’s $70 million to $80 million a year. Across everything.” This highlights the necessity for world-class sponsors to support the club’s financial commitments.
As Inter Miami continues to navigate the season, uncertainties remain regarding the exact size of Messi’s ownership stake in the club and whether he received additional equity when he signed his extension. Details remain unconfirmed.
